**Capacity note — Vellastra dispatch simulator.** For the eng sync: simulating the 40-car Marrowgate tower at 10x speed saturates one worker at roughly 9k rider events/sec, so we'll shard by bank rather than by floor. Memory stays flat if the event ring is sized correctly. The knobs we propose locking in are these.

tuning table, hahof-tafop:
RATE_LIMITS = {
    "ulaix": 10,
    "wenath": 1,
}

Subject: Northreach Expansion

Board,

Northreach entry approved at yesterday's exec session. Timeline: office in Caldmere by Q2, local hires first, Solvane product line leads the launch. Budget within the envelope discussed. Risks: regulatory lag, one entrenched competitor. Full plan at next meeting. The confidential rationale appears directly below this message.

management briefing: The renewal with Ulaathix Group closes at $2 million a year, 15 percent below the last contract. Project Oliwyn slips by two quarters because of the audit delay.

Subject: Bounce processor cut-over — summary

Hi, welcome aboard. Last week we moved bounce handling from the old Mailgrove script to the new Perchmail processor. The cut-over went cleanly: DNS feedback loops repointed Thursday, legacy queue drained by Friday morning. Hard bounces now suppress addresses immediately; soft bounces retry with backoff. The old script is disabled but kept for thirty days in case we need to replay. So you can orient yourself quickly, the processor's current production configuration is included below.

config for bafog-fajog:
oliix:
  log_level: error
  metrics_host: metrics.oliix.zemvarsys.internal
  pool_size: 4

Handover note — weekly cash-box run

Dena, taking over from me for Friday's cash-box run from the Ashfield branch to the central counting room. The box must be sealed in my presence, logged in the transport register, and kept in the locked compartment for the whole route. Please brief the driver carefully beforehand. The confidential hand-over instruction follows below.

drop instructions, hahip-badug: the quenox ralath courier leaves the kaseth fraiel rusiel tameth belys istdor ralion giliel ledger at gate 7830 under passcode 165413